Creating the Raccoon Eyes

The focus of this look is the characteristic raccoon eye. This typically involves dark, smudged eyeshadow or face paint around the eyes to mimic the markings of a raccoon. The tutorial emphasizes using common, everyday makeup products to achieve the effect, making it accessible for everyone.

Materials Needed

  • Eyeshadow (black, brown, or gray)
  • Makeup brushes (for blending and application)
  • Eyeliner (optional, for definition)
  • Face paint (black, if preferred over eyeshadow for a bolder look)

Step-by-Step Application

  1. Base: Start with your usual foundation and concealer.
  2. Eye Area: Apply a dark eyeshadow (black, dark brown, or gray) generously around your entire eye area, extending slightly outwards and downwards to create the mask shape.
  3. Blending: Use a fluffy brush to blend the edges of the eyeshadow, creating a soft, smudged effect. This is key to achieving the raccoon look rather than a harsh line.
  4. Lower Lash Line: Apply the same dark shade to your lower lash line, smudging it out to connect with the shadow on your upper lid.
  5. Nose: Using the same dark shade or black face paint, create a small, rounded shape on the tip of your nose.
  6. Cheeks (Optional): Some variations of the raccoon look include small, dark marks on the cheeks, similar to the nose.
  7. Finishing Touches: Apply mascara to your lashes. You can also add a touch of white face paint or eyeshadow to the inner corners of your eyes to make them pop, or to create a highlight effect.

Completing the Raccoon Costume

This raccoon eye makeup look is versatile and can be paired with various costume elements to complete your Halloween transformation. Consider wearing black and white striped clothing, a tail, and ears to enhance the overall effect.
